How It Works: Battery Meets Brain
Think of the inverter as a multilingual translator – it converts DC battery power into AC electricity that your devices understand. Modern systems like those from EK SOLAR achieve 95% conversion efficiency through:
- MPPT (Maximum Power Point Tracking) technology
- Lithium iron phosphate (LiFePO4) battery chemistry
- Smart thermal management systems

Choosing Your Power Partner: Key Considerations
Not all systems are created equal. Here's what savvy buyers check:
- Peak vs. Continuous Power: Can it handle your coffee maker's startup surge?
- Battery Chemistry: LiFePO4 vs. AGM – which suits your cycle needs?
- Smart Features: Bluetooth monitoring? Automatic shutdown?

FAQ: Your Questions Answered
Can I use my car's existing battery?
While possible for small loads, dedicated deep-cycle batteries last 3-5x longer for frequent inverter use.
How long does installation take?
Most DIY setups take 2-4 hours, but professional installation ensures safety and warranty compliance.
